The International Mixed Martial Arts Federation (IMMAF) has announced the nominees for the 2025 IMMAF Athlete Awards, which traditionally honor the top athletes of the past season. Nominees are selected in the categories of Senior, Junior, and Newcomer, along with a special award for Performance of the Year.
Sargius Beloryan, a 21-year-old Armenian super heavyweight MMA fighter representing France, has been nominated in the “Newcomer of the Year” category.
Nominees are selected by the IMMAF Athletes’ Commission based on medals earned and outstanding performances at World Championships and Continental Championships.
In 2024, Sarguis Beloryan won the Junior Super Heavyweight World Championship in, and in 2025, he became the Senior European Champion.
